At the beginning I wanted to add the second modified work with “revision of” work-work and “revision by” artist-work relationships, but then I decided to check guidelines and understood it is misusing:
This relationship is used to connect different revisions of a work. The most common case is when an earlier work is edited for a performance some years later.
- Revisions are usually made only by the creator of the original work. Arrangements, completions, reconstructions or any other similar work by a third person shouldn’t generally be marked with this, but with other appropriate relationships.
- Do not use another “version of”-relationship at the same time as revision. It is implied that the revised work is based on the previous work.
So I made a new decision: “So if these changes are really small, I can link it to the original work with ‘cover’ tag”. That’s what I did (Imgur).
